Abstract
In this paper, we show two basic results to pyramid coding for a progressive image transmission. We first show that in a hierarchical pyramid structure, the transform coding can provide a gain over a simple scalar quantizer. The optimum bit allocation strategy among the Laplacian pyramid for transform coding is also described. Secondly, based on th.e use of transform coding, we show that especially at low bit rates a hierarchical pyramid structure provides a significant gain over encoding of an input image directly. This is particularly attractive to the progressive transmission using a hierarchical pyramid structure.
